At the University of South Wales, the average base salary of BSc computer Science graduates is INR 754K per year. Students can check the job title and their salary range below-
Job Title | Salary Range per year |
|---|---|
Senior Software Engineer | INR 5.3 - 20 LPA |
Software Engineer | INR 2.76 - 20 LPA |
Lead Software Engineer | INR 7.66 - 30 LPA |
Project Manager, (Unspecified Type / General) | INR 7.26 - 30 LPA |
Sr. Software Engineer / Developer / Programmer | INR 5.59 - 20 LPA |
Team Leader, IT | INR 6.28 - 20 LPA |
Note: Due to the unavailability of the salary data on the official website, the above data is taken from an unofficial source (payscale). Hence, it is subject to change.

The cost of an MSc in Computer Science at UCD for international students is Euro 15,440 per year. In INR, this amount is around INR 16.35 Lakhs for first-year. Besides the tuition fee, students are required to pay the expenses of hostel & meals, transportation, books and supplies, social life, etc. These other expenses will be around INR 12 Lakh.

MSc in Computer Science (Negotiated Learning) at UCD is a flexible and innovative program. Module choices are available for students.
Apart from this, the previous graduates of MSc in Computer Science are in demand and their employers are -
- SAP
- Microsoft
- PayPal
- Pfizer
- Deloitte etc.
Recent graduates have secured roles in the areas like Hardware Design, Data Programming & Analysis, Software Engineering & QA, Senior Management & CEO roles, etc.
